文摘In this paper, we define the concept of (right) partial generalized automorphisms and discuss the extension problem, and also give a characterization of (right) partial generalized automorphisms of semiprime rings. Finally, we study the centralizing problem of right partial generalized automorphisms.
文摘For a positive integer n,we denote byπ(n)the set of all prime divisors of n.For a finite group G,the setπ(G):=π(|G|)is called the prime spectrum of G.Let M<G mean that M is a maximal subgroup of G.We put K(G)=max{|π(G)\π(M)|:M<G}and k(G)=min{|π(G)\π(M)|:M<G}.In this notice,using well-known number-theoretical results,we present a number of examples to show that both K(G)and k(G)are unbounded in general.This implies that the problem"Are k(G)and K(G)bounded by some constant k?",raised by Monakhov and Skiba in 2016,is solved in the negative.
